Outdoor GPS Cardio
Track outdoor activities with live maps, heart rate zones, and session scoring. GPS is used only during active outdoor sessions.
Activity tracking
From the Workouts tab Outdoor sub-tab, select run, walk, hike, cycle, or other. Start tracking to see a live map with route polyline, pace, distance, and duration. Pause and resume as needed; recording continues with background location when the screen is off.
End a session for a summary with map, stats, and Hammr Score. History lives in Run History with full map replay. Share route map cards or stats cards to social media.
Scoring
Hammr Score grades each session from 0 to 100, blending distance up to 40 points at 10 km, pace efficiency up to 30 points, and time in heart rate zones 3 through 5 up to 30 points.
Hammr Cardio Score is a rolling average of recent session scores over the last 30 days up to 20 runs, shown on the Workouts tab and Cardio Score History. Fitness and Freshness use Banister-style fitness and fatigue from daily relative effort.
Location and privacy
Hammr collects precise GPS only during active outdoor run, walk, hike, or cycle tracking, including background location while a session is active. GPS is not used for strength workouts and is not sold to third parties.
